Iamare Planning to buy a 32" LED this weekend. which one to choose Samsung 32C5000 or LG LE5500?
Very confused in deciding between the two Samsung 32C5000 or LG 32LE5500
Key Features:
--------------------
Samsung:
It reads all formats in USB, Supports DTS audio which comes in most of the blu ray formats
VA panel, 50HZ motion
Doesnt have blue tooth and netcast, but has wireless support
LG:
Reads all formats thru USB, but doesnt support DTS audio
IPS (In Plane Switching Panel) 100HZ
LED Plus - Spot control (illuminates accordingly)
Has Bluetooth, netcast and DLNA support and wireless suport
* both falls into same prioce range. My thinking is only abt the blu ray audio (DTS support) which is supported only in Samsung. Requesting to share your opinions as well..

I think the LG model you mentioned has dimming which is what's needed
for LED to have good contrasts. The samsung model you mentioned does
not have dimming also the LG has twice the refresh rate. I say LG no doubt
about it, you have the dimming for much better contrasts and the 100hz to
reduce lag. LED's with no dimming features are just the same as a high end
LCD. I prefer plasma over all but since it's 32 inch, the LG 5500 LED is the
way to go.
